Transaction 50bdea59abc18e3a4b28129fb51dd8f3875685a0117a669592ce871b2de2bda6
1 Input
1 Output
-
50bdea59abc18e3a4b28129fb51dd8f3875685a0117a669592ce871b2de2bda6:0
- value
- 826527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3bae79a88b07bd3f07ce6e3ccf14433e0969fe1 OP_EQUAL
- address
- 3LzYQPMpbursDvBpZL5NekzU2c8HtsxWCR